Output 84129335a6596fde1f040bfc323159ce37b8cd609de3e71468f0325bb4562908:1

value
8029883
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c1d02119234f16bc2aad5aace7dbc76aa8221114 OP_EQUALVERIFY OP_CHECKSIG
address
1Jfnk6ntUvYU7XUpjyWKvPgvghYoKYxNy7
transaction
84129335a6596fde1f040bfc323159ce37b8cd609de3e71468f0325bb4562908
spent
true